DFRobot TFA300-L Lightweight Single-Point LiDAR Sensor
DFRobot TFA300-L Lightweight Single-Point Laser Detection and Ranging (LiDAR) sensor offers fast, precise distance measurements up to 290m, with dual-protocol connectivity. This sensor works on the Time-of-Flight (ToF) principle and delivers precise distance measurements. The TFA300-L LiDAR sensor features an exceptional frequency of up to 10,000Hz. This sensor is specifically designed for applications requiring rapid and accurate positioning. Typical applications include high-speed drone obstacle avoidance, stable altitude control, and intelligent target tracking in optoelectronic systems.

Specifications
- Performance parameters:
- 290m at 90% reflectivity, 170m at 30% reflectivity and 100m at 10% reflectivity measurement range
- ≤0.1m blind area
- ±10cm (10m), 1% (≥10m) ranging accuracy
- <3 cm at 1σ repeat accuracy
- 1cm distance resolution
- 1Hz to 10000Hz adjustable frame rate (default 50Hz)
- 100klux ambient light resistance
- Optical performance:
- EEL light source
- 905nm center wavelength
- <0.5° field of view
- Class1 (IEC 60825-1:2014; EN 60825-1:2014+A11:2021) laser safety level
- ≤0.45W average power consumption
- 0.75A startup peak current
- DC5±10%V supply voltage
- 3.3V TTL level voltage
- JST GH1.25mm-7PIN connection terminal
- ~10.5g weight
- 32mm x 30.2mm x 20.2mm dimensions
- -20°C to 60°C operating temperature range
